It's tax season, and one common issue for security clearance holders facing a clearance denial or revocation is unpaid taxes. Taxes are one debt that is easy for the government to discover, and hard for an applicant to mitigate, particularly if they're looking at years of unpaid taxes or a pattern of delinquencies. And it's not just filing taxes, but ensuring taxes are paid for household and dependent care staff, as well. If you're paying someone to work in your home full-time, whether as a nanny or other household support, you also have tax obligations. ClearanceJobs and security clearance attorney Sean Bigley discuss common tax pitfalls and what you should be aware of.
